Understanding the Travel Restrictions

As of now, there are specific travel restrictions in place for individuals traveling from Mexico to the US. These restrictions are subject to change, so it’s crucial to stay updated with the latest information from both governments. Here are some key points to consider:

  • Travelers must have a valid passport and visa, if required.

  • Non-essential travel between the two countries is discouraged.

  • Travelers must complete a health declaration form and provide contact information for contact tracing purposes.

  • Travelers must present a negative COVID-19 test result taken within 72 hours of departure from Mexico.

  • Travelers may be subject to temperature checks and health screenings upon arrival in the US.

Preparation for Travel

Preparation is key when traveling during the COVID-19 pandemic. Here are some essential steps to take before your journey:

  • Book a flight with flexible cancellation policies in case of travel restrictions or health concerns.

  • Stay informed about the latest travel advisories and health guidelines from both Mexico and the US.

  • Wear a mask throughout the entire journey and maintain social distancing in public areas.

  • Sanitize your hands frequently and avoid touching your face.

  • Prepare for potential quarantine requirements upon arrival in the US.
